[0040] In the following, specific embodiments of the present invention will be described with reference to the drawings.

[0041] Such as figure 1 As shown, the remote monitoring solar street light controller based on the mobile phone network of the present invention is composed of a power control unit 31, a core processing unit 32, a street light status monitoring unit 33, a GSM communication unit 34, a standby status monitoring unit 35, and a keyboard and display unit 36. The power control unit 31 is located between the solar panel 1 and the battery 2 and the core processing unit 32. Abstract

The invention relates to a remote solar street lamp monitoring device based on a cell phone network, in particular to a remote monitoring device applied to the solar street lamp controller. The controller comprises a power control unit 31, a core processing unit 32, a street lamp state monitoring unit 33, a GSM communication unit 34, a standby state monitoring unit 35 and a keyboard and display unit 36; the invention solves the problem of remote wireless monitoring of solar street lamps or other solar-energy-powered devices, improves stability of solar energy power supply system, realizes scientific management of storage batteries by employing a 3-stage charging mode and effectively prolongs service life thereof.

Description

Technical field [0001] The invention relates to a remote monitoring equipment for solar street lights based on a mobile phone network, in particular to a remote monitoring equipment applied to a controller for solar street lights. Background technique [0002] As a high-efficiency and pollution-free energy source, solar energy has received more and more attention. For occasions where the sun is sufficient and not suitable for laying power cables, solar power has become one of the current power solutions. As one of the road lighting products, solar street lights have been widely used in various road lighting. [0003] At present, solar street light controllers generally work as a single machine independently. A single controller only monitors the voltage of the solar battery to control the turning on or off of the street light, and the charging control is generally constant current.
